Folks,
I'm new to this list and to USB Printers. I have SuSE7.1, with Kernel
2.2.18 and an Epson Photo 810 printer.
I can see and work with the printer as a parallel device but not as
USB. I am able to USB for my Canon Powershot A10, so I do have some USB
functionality :(
Can someone either tell me what I need to do or point me to some more
useful/readable information to help?
